They agreed to have a baby, and, after a difficult pregnancy, Stein gave birth to their daughter, Oona, in 2015. Mike: In my last book, Sleepwalk with Me, I talk about how I sleepwalked through a second story window of a La Quinta Inn in Walla Walla, Wash., almost 15 years ago.
